Last week, my friend Allan and I were playing catch in my yard. The ball hit my neighbour's window because of my fault. The window broke into many pieces.
We were scared and hid. Mr. Jones, the neighbour, came running out of his house and looked around to see who threw the ball. We didn't come out until Mr. Jones went back into his house. So he had to repair the broken glass with his own money.
Later, my mom and I were talking. She told me about the broken window.“Poor Mr. Jones,” she said. “He's such a nice guy. I can't believe anyone would break his window and not stay around to say sorry.”
Right away, I knew what I had to do. I told Mom that I had broken the window by accident and run away. Mom said I could easily fix that mistake. She said I should go right over now and make up my mistake. It wasn't easy, knocking on Mr. Jones' door and telling him what I had done.
Mr. Jones looked at me after I explained what had happened. He was not angry at all. I asked him how much it cost to repair the window. I told him that I would save my money and pay back every penny of it.
Mr. Jones smiled. “It's not the money that matters,”he said.“I was really hurt because someone would do that to me without saying sorry. Now that you have come and explained the accident, I feel good again.”

There was a tree in my garden. One day, two birds came to the tree and built a house for their three newborn(新生的)babies.
One day, I heard the sound of the little birds. I ran to the garden and found two babies eating food on the ground. I thought they dropped off their house, so I decided to help them get back to their house. At that time, the father bird and the mother bird came back. They had some food for the third baby. They put the food on the ground, far away from the third baby. To get the food, the baby had to fly to it.
The third baby was hungry, but she was afraid to get out of the house. To my surprise, the father bird and the mother bird just stood there and did nothing.
After about ten minutes, the third baby bird didn’t have any other choice. She slowly went to the border(边缘)of the house and began to fly. She flew off from the house. Finally, the third baby bird landed safely on the ground and found the food.
These birds taught me a lesson: if you want your food, you will have to learn to fly.
